What to confirm before you book

Before you schedule anything, confirm these points:

  • you already know where Series 7 fits relative to the SIE
  • you need the broad general-securities representative route rather than a narrower path like Series 6
  • you are using the official content outline as your weighting guide, not just the chapter count in the guide
  • you have checked whether exam credit, prior registration, or requalification issues matter in your case
  • you are not booking based on product familiarity alone without testing timing and mixed-set readiness

Route-choice check

Use this before you commit:

  • choose Series 7 if you need broad representative authority across the larger product set
  • choose Series 6 if the route is limited to packaged products and you do not need the broader representative scope
  • do not treat Series 7 as a generic finance exam; it is a representative-workflow and recommendation exam
  • if the SIE relationship is unclear, resolve that first before you plan a Series 7 date

Common weak resource habits

Avoid these mistakes:

  • treating Series 7 like a product-definition survey instead of a representative exam
  • underweighting the huge recommendation block because the guide has many later compliance chapters
  • spending time on booking details before confirming route fit and exam timing
  • ignoring the content outline and studying every chapter with equal intensity
